Despite the good fight the Flyers put up against the Tampa Bay Lightning, the Orange and Black lost to the defending Cup Champs in a shootout earlier tonight. And yes, losing sucks but we still got a point and some thrilling extra hockey out of it. All of that thanks to Captain Claude Giroux.
Not only did this suave french bastard (affectionate) score an absolute filthy goal just 95 seasons into the game, he did that on arguably the best goaltender in the NHL.
I hadn’t even gotten the game on yet and he was embarrassing the Lightning with that beauty. Here’s the full video because that gif doesn’t do it justice.
Then flash forward to the dying seconds of the 3rd period, Tampa up 3-2. When all feels lost, he does it again. 8.1 seconds left, Giroux sends that sick little snipe to the back of the net and he enhances it with a sick celly too.
That gave the Flyers a fighting chance to OT. The team was electric there but nothing ended up coming of it. Into a shootout, the Flyers couldn’t get either shot past Vasilevsky meanwhile Steven Stamkos and Brayden Point (also see: bane of my existence) both scored so the Lightning take home the two points. Despite the loss, this was still a great game. The Flyers kept up well against the defending Cup Champs and their captain was right there leading them the whole way. Carter Hart also continues to excite as well. They’ll be playing the Bruins on Saturday night. That’ll be interesting considering the Bruins haven’t played all week.
